HYENA 

This picture is from Encarta.

The Hyena can run 45 miles an hour.

The Hyena has long front legs and short stubby back legs. It has a short strong neck with a powerful jaw and a weird howl. It has strong teeth for holding its prey.

It eats aardvarks, antelopes, gazelles and leftovers from what lions and tigers kill.

Its enemies are lions.
